Alice Ritter's signature style in her own words would be French Girl in New York or French Romantic meets Annie Hall. She's attracted to femininity with a certain masculine edge and finds nothing sexier than a woman who assumes being a little masculine as well.

Color: Grey / Black. Damask printed lustrous silk-cotton woven. V-neck with spread collar. Wrap style front with interior dual snap closures. Thin banded waist. Gathering along front yoke seam. Long sleeve with banded cuff. Unlined. Size 4 measures 26'' long from natural waist, 34'' at bust, and 40'' at hip. Approximate measurements vary by size. 55% Silk / 45% Cotton; Dry Clean; Imported; style#212952800.
